Transaction

56c89f92e9ca3021359088952a58ea22f69c645df8e6ccc28e3096f2b9e29c6c

Summary

In Block1003072
TimeWed, 18 Dec 2024 10:22:15 UTC
Total Input26354.00922632 Nebula
Total Output26375.00922632 Nebula
Fees0 Nebula

Details

CoinStake TX0 Nebula ×
Rn5pcX28Fg1W5UQZ4ReEXdQxpJkf5MVfh426365.55922632 Nebula
RYuWGiQjLuaMmFm7DvRUMDytHSgLvuqwYT9.45 Nebula ×
Fee: 0 Nebula
635 Confirmations26375.00922632 Nebula
Raw Transaction